Role Summary
VLSI Synthesis & STA specialist responsible for end-to-end ownership of logic synthesis and quality signoff for designated blocks and sub-chips. Acts as a bridge between RTL designers and physical implementation teams to deliver synthesis-ready netlists that meet performance, area, and power targets.
Role includes advising on RTL structure to optimize netlists and a growth path into adjacent physical design areas such as Place & Route and full-chip timing convergence.
Experience Level
Senior β typically 5 to 8 years of ASIC/SoC logic synthesis and static timing analysis experience.
Responsibilities
Key responsibilities include driving synthesis execution, ensuring timing signoff quality, and providing RTL guidance to meet aggressive frequency targets.
- Lead logic synthesis for assigned blocks and sub-chips to meet area, power, and performance targets.
- Define, execute, and monitor synthesis signoff checks to ensure netlist quality.
- Collaborate with RTL engineers to deliver clean, fully linted netlists prior to handoff.
- Analyze timing paths to control Levels of Logic (LOL) and meet high-frequency requirements.
- Provide actionable RTL coding guidelines, structural recommendations, and micro-architecture inputs to reduce logic depth and timing violations.
- Progressively take on responsibilities in PNR execution, STA signoff, and full-chip timing convergence.
Requirements
Must-have technical skills and experience:
- 5β8 years of ASIC/SoC Logic Synthesis and Static Timing Analysis experience.
- Hands-on experience with synthesis tools; strong preference for Cadence Genus.
- Proficiency with STA signoff tools such as Synopsys PrimeTime or Cadence Tempus.
- Solid knowledge of STA concepts, SDC constraints, delay calculation, and multi-mode multi-corner (MMMC) analysis.
- Strong Verilog/SystemVerilog skills, digital logic design, and experience with RTL linting/CDC tools.
- Experience analyzing datapath architectures and recommending RTL changes to optimize netlists.
- Scripting proficiency in Tcl, Python, or Perl for flow automation and reporting.
- Strong analytical and cross-functional communication skills.
Nice-to-have:
- Exposure to PNR flows (e.g., Innovus, ICC2) and understanding of synthesis impact on placement/routing congestion.
- Experience with Formal Verification / Logic Equivalence Checking (LEC/Formality).
- Experience with advanced technology nodes (5nm, 3nm).

About the Company
Company: EnCharge AI
EnCharge AI develops advanced AI hardware and software systems for edge-to-cloud computing, focusing on in-memory computing technology to deliver high compute efficiency and density with low power consumption. Founded in 2022, the company targets power-, energy-, and space-constrained applications with integrated hardware architectures and software stacks for scalable, reliable AI deployment.
